Drug and Alcohol Detox Withdrawal Symptoms

Research on substance withdrawal shows that when you suddenly stop using different drugs and/or alcohol, you might have various symptoms; these symptoms - and their intensity - will be different for each person.

Some factors that could influence your withdrawal experience as you undergo detox include:

How long you were addicted; using drugs on a daily basis for a long time could cause you to develop tolerance, which means that your withdrawal might be more severe.

The types of substances you were abusing; in most situations, you will find that those addicted to more than one substance might experience unique withdrawal with a constellation of unusual symptoms because one substance could intensify the other's symptoms.

The amount of drugs or alcohol you were abusing when you enrolled in the detox program in Fletcher, Oklahoma. If a person has been abusing drugs or alcohol for an extended amount of time, they may have developed a tolerance; as such, they might have to increase their usual dose incrementally to get the effect that they desire. However, such high doses may mean that your withdrawal could be more severe when you decide to quit.

If there are any dual-diagnosis disorders; people with mental health issues like anxiety or physical conditions such as chronic pain or insomnia might have more severe withdrawal symptoms and significant distress.

The half-life of the drugs; short-acting drugs come with withdrawal symptoms that are more immediate while substances that are longer acting might cause your withdrawal symptoms to be delayed for several hours or days.

Recent studies on addiction rehabilitation show that when you undergo detoxification, you might develop any of the following withdrawal symptoms:

  • Agitation
  • Chills
  • Cravings
  • Flu-like symptoms, which could include vomiting, nausea, headache, and runny nose
  • Irritability
  • Mood swings
  • Shaking
  • Sleep disturbances and insomnia
  • Sweating
  • Tremors

Throughout its 35 year history, NorthCare has emphasized the utilization of best practices and evidence-based treatment models. As an example, NorthCare implemented the first intensive in-home family therapy services (Family Builders) in Oklahoma in 1985. NorthCare's utilization of best practices is represented in all facets of consumer service including but not limited to assessment, care planning, treatment, peer support, transitional care and discharge planning. Evidence based practices offered by NorthCare include Collaborative Assessment and Management of Suicidality (CAMS); Cognitive Behavioral Therapy; Dialectical Behavioral Therapy; Motivational Interviewing; SafeCare, home-based child abuse and neglect prevention; Parent Child Interaction Therapy; Wraparound intensive home based care for children with SED;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) for depression; and, Mindfulness Based Cognitive Therapy. Examples of addiction and substance abuse disorder curricula offered by NorthCare include: Helping Women Recover; Helping Men Recover; A Woman's Way through 12 Steps; and, Criminal Conduct and Substance Abuse Treatment.
